JUST A FRIDAY..

12/09/2022: Crews traveled and worked a variety of call types today, including:

0349 hours: Engine 3-1 responded to Interstate 81 northbound near mile marker 6.5 to assist EMS with blocking;

1716 hours: Engine 3-1 and crew transferred to Washington County Company 4 (Clear Spring) to cover their area until 1800 hours Saturday;

1730 hours: Crews participated in Greencastle's Heritage Christmas- offering fire safety handouts and giveaways to attendees (and hung out with THE red suited one);

1935 hours: Box 3-27 alerted for a barn on fire- 1059 Leitersburg Road. Responders located a supervised burn at 641 Leitersburg and returned units;

2254 hours: Company 3 responded for a vehicle fire in the area of 766 Leitersburg Road, arriving to a well-involved pick-up off the roadway (after being involved in an accident). EMS transported one occupant to Meritus Medical Center. Crews extinguished the flames and then mitigated fluids/fuel when the truck was removed;

2254 hours: RHC responded for a single vehicle accident- car into a utility pole- in front of 119 East Franklin Street. Personnel checked for hazards and assisted Greencastle Police with no EMS or fire services required.
